					Originally Posted by  Maximo     I disagree that anyone has taken that position on this thread. Many people, including myself, have balked at the value of breeding potential for several different reasons. First, because an abused or neglected dog should not be bred. Second, the dog was CKC. If the dog were assessed for monetary value, the registration, bloodlines, age, background, championship or lack thereof, and purchase/acquisition price would be taken into consideration. On that basis, the dog would not be deemed to be worth that much.    
The issue of value comes up often when people rehome pets and want compensation. I always take the position that pets are not an investment; vet care and food and love are not investments.   |        Agree !! Well said.
